Buying Guide: Key Considerations When Choosing a Water Tank Level Sensor

  • Technology and measurement range: Ultrasonic sensors (distance-based) suit larger tanks, while float-based or capacitive sensors excel in compact spaces or specialized liquids.
  • Connectivity: Decide between WiFi (remote monitoring via an app or cloud), Bluetooth (local proximity), or standalone alarm systems. Consider existing smart-home ecosystems (Tuya, HomeKit, etc.) for automation.
  • Power and installation: Battery-powered options offer flexible placement but require periodic battery checks. AC-powered sensors provide continuous operation but may need wiring considerations.
  • Tank material and placement: Metal tanks can affect readings for some sensors; installation location (middle of tank, top, bottom) affects accuracy and maintenance.
  • Alerts and notifications: Look for multiple notification channels (text, email, app push) and ensure the ability to designate additional recipients for alerts.
  • Environment and durability: IP ratings, waterproofing, and weather resistance are important for outdoor or RV installations.
  • Compatibility and expansion: If you want to monitor multiple tanks, check whether the system supports multi-tank setups and easy scaling.
  • Calibration and maintenance: Some systems require periodic calibration, especially with unusual tank geometries or materials. Review setup guidance and support resources.

The best choice depends on your specific application: homeowners seeking seamless smart-home integration may prefer WiFi-enabled ultrasonic sensors; RV owners often favor plug-and-play monitor panels or battery-powered alerts; and professionals may prioritize multi-tank compatibility and rugged, weatherproof designs. Consider tank size, material, desired alert channels, and installation constraints to select a sensor that provides reliable monitoring and timely notifications without adding unnecessary complexity.
